These days, people like to lose weight but do not like to spend a lot of time doing exercises that will result in weight loss. They think that shorter sessions with more intense routines can do the job for them. They pick up a DIY exercise program and perform the routines in front of the TV. These extreme fitness exercises can result in the desired weight loss; but it can also result in losing too much weight too quickly. Extreme weight loss can actually harm the body by putting too much strain on the heart and other organs.

No doubt, there are positive results that can be gained, but there are healthy ways by which these can be achieved. A better approach is to analyze each training technique to determine its benefits compared to possible ill effects. All training activities have positive effects. But they also have concomitant risks. By comparing the benefits with the risks you will come up with a healthy program that will achieve your goals.
